Brian’s school locker has a three-digit combination lock that can be set using the numbers 5 to 9 (including 5 and 9), without r

epeating a number. The probability that the locker code begins with a prime number is %. The probability that the locker code is an odd number is %.
Mathematics
1 answer:
andreev551 [17]3 years ago
5 0
The possible digits are: 5, 6, 7, 8 and 9. Let's mark the case when the locker code begins with a prime number as A and the case when <span>the locker code is an odd number as B. We have 5 different digits in total, 2 of which are prime (5 and 7).

First propability:
</span>P_A=\frac{2}{5}=40\%
<span>
By knowing that digits don't repeat we can say that code is an odd number in case it ends with 5, 7 or 9 (three of five digits).

Second probability:
</span>P_B=\frac{3}{5}=60\%

If each data is increased by a constant K then find it's mean ?? answer fast pleaseeeeeeeeeee​
MArishka [77]

Answer:

The mean is also increased by the constant k.

Step-by-step explanation:

Suppose that we have the set of N elements

{x₁, x₂, x₃, ..., xₙ}

The mean of this set is:

M = (x₁ + x₂ + x₃ + ... + xₙ)/N

Now if we increase each element of our set by a constant K, then our new set is:

{ (x₁ + k), (x₂ + k), ..., (xₙ + k)}

The mean of this set is:

M' = ( (x₁ + k) + (x₂ + k) + ... + (xₙ + k))/N

M' = (x₁ + x₂ + ... + xₙ + N*k)/N

We can rewrite this as:

M' = (x₁ + x₂ + ... + xₙ)/N + (k*N)/N

and  (x₁ + x₂ + ... + xₙ)/N was the original mean, then:

M' = M + (k*N)/N

M' = M + k

Then if we increase all the elements by a constant k, the mean is also increased by the same constant k.
